The primary objective of this role is to ensure all entities within the market are compliant from a statutory and reporting perspective within the specified deadlines, can add value to the business from a controllership perspective and sustain strong relationships with the Senior Leadership Stakeholders, Finance community and other parts of the Regional and Global business.

Job Descriptions

Statutory Reporting

  • Support and ensure compliance with all statutory filings and reporting deadlines for all entities and countries within Emerging market.
  • Support and ensure the efficient and effective completion of internal and external statutory audit within deadlines.
  • Liaising with external auditors and tax agents
  • Responsible in managing of GST/VAT returns

Management Reporting
  • Responsible in the maintenance of all ledgers, journals and other accounting records of the company
  • Responsible in the preparation of financial reporting (for trading summary, balance sheet, CAPEX and cash flow) to meet monthly, quarterly and annual global deadlines for month end closing while maintaining the compliance to accounting policies
  • Responsible the monthly forecast and variance analysis (for balance sheet, CAPEX and cashflow)
  • Responsible in the full balance sheet reconciliation and sign-off
  • Support and prepare annual budget (for balance sheet, CAPEX and cashflow) that drive next financial year performance

Transformation & Continuous Improvement
  • Lead the process standardisation and optimisation of reporting opportunities and deliver ways to simplify the analysis and reporting processes to create informative, value-adding outputs
  • Require to explain and execute the accounting standards, delegated authority matrix and various policies and assess control risk as necessary
  • Respond to ad-hoc requests in a timely and professional manner


  • 5+ years' relevant experience in audit or controllership
  • CA/CPA/CIMA qualification is MANDATORY
  • Excellent people skills with proven track record of working with remote stakeholders effectively.
  • Experience in financial reporting for a complete entity, accounting standards interpretation, local tax regulations and managing an external audit.
  • Proficiency in financial systems and applications; Oracle, Hyperion, reporting tools and Microsoft Excel will be added advantage
  • Ability to work in a complex, fast paced environment and respond under ambiguous situations
  • Excellent analytical and problem solving skills, attention to detail and is highly logical and numerate
  • Ability to present ideas and opinions in a collaborative, credible and influential manner
  • A continuous improvement mind-set and experience in process improvement will be an added advantage
  • Appreciate result oriented culture and environment
